19 // Rust asm! and GCC Extended Asm semantics differ substantially.
21 // 1. Rust asm operands go along as one list of operands. Operands themselves indicate
22 // if they're "in" or "out". "In" and "out" operands can interleave. One operand can be
23 // both "in" and "out" (`inout(reg)`).
25 // GCC asm has two different lists for "in" and "out" operands. In terms of gccjit,
26 // this means that all "out" operands must go before "in" operands. "In" and "out" operands
29 // 2. Operand lists in both Rust and GCC are indexed. Index starts from 0. Indexes are important
30 // because the asm template refers to operands by index.
32 // Mapping from Rust to GCC index would be 1-1 if it wasn't for...
34 // 3. Clobbers. GCC has a separate list of clobbers, and clobbers don't have indexes.
35 // Contrary, Rust expresses clobbers through "out" operands that aren't tied to
36 // a variable (`_`), and such "clobbers" do have index.
38 // 4. Furthermore, GCC Extended Asm does not support explicit register constraints
39 // (like `out("eax")`) directly, offering so-called "local register variables"
40 // as a workaround. These variables need to be declared and initialized *before*
41 // the Extended Asm block but *after* normal local variables
42 // (see comment in `codegen_inline_asm` for explanation).
44 // With that in mind, let's see how we translate Rust syntax to GCC
45 // (from now on, `CC` stands for "constraint code"):
47 // * `out(reg_class) var` -> translated to output operand: `"=CC"(var)`
48 // * `inout(reg_class) var` -> translated to output operand: `"+CC"(var)`
49 // * `in(reg_class) var` -> translated to input operand: `"CC"(var)`
51 // * `out(reg_class) _` -> translated to one `=r(tmp)`, where "tmp" is a temporary unused variable
53 // * `out("explicit register") _` -> not translated to any operands, register is simply added to clobbers list
55 // * `inout(reg_class) in_var => out_var` -> translated to two operands:
56 // output: `"=CC"(in_var)`
57 // input: `"num"(out_var)` where num is the GCC index
58 // of the corresponding output operand
60 // * `inout(reg_class) in_var => _` -> same as `inout(reg_class) in_var => tmp`,
61 // where "tmp" is a temporary unused variable
63 // * `out/in/inout("explicit register") var` -> translated to one or two operands as described above
64 // with `"r"(var)` constraint,
65 // and one register variable assigned to the desired register.
